Used surfboards in Eluru typically sell for ₹3,150 to ₹29,000 (about $33 to $305). Surfboards sell on dimensions and whether the board has taken water, so give the length, width, thickness and volume, and be honest about any dings.

What surfboards are worth
What lifts the price
- Dings that have been professionally repaired
- Recognised shapers and popular dimensions
What pulls it down
- Unrepaired dings that have let water in
- Delamination showing as soft or bubbling patches
Working out what yours is worth
- Check every ding to see whether it has been sealed
- Note the exact dimensions and volume
Getting it ready
- Find the dimensions and volume, usually written on the stringer or the maker’s listing.
- Confirm the fin setup and which fins are included.
Photograph
- The bottom, showing the fin setup
- Every ding and repair close up
Put in the description
- Board type: shortboard, funboard, longboard, fish
- Fin setup and which fins are included
Collection is usual. Posting needs a board bag and a length surcharge, and transit damage on a surfboard is common enough that most sellers avoid it.

What volume is it?
Read it off the stringer. Volume is how surfers match a board to their weight and ability, more than length is.
